FR.DateTimeEditor
Hierarchy
FR.OBFR.WidgetFR.BaseEditorFR.TriggerEditorFR.BaseDateTimeEditorFR.DateTimeEditorFiles
日期(时间)控件
var $div = $('<div style="position:absolute;left:20px;top:20px;width:400px;height:400px">').appendTo('body');
var editor = new FR.DateTimeEditor({
renderEl : $div,
format : 'yyyy-MM-dd', //日期格式
startDate : "2010-08-08", //起始日期
endDate : "2010-10-10", //结束日期
editable : true, //是否允许手动输入日期
value : "2010-10-01"
});
Defined By
Config options
options : JSON
属性配置 ...
属性配置
- format : String (optional)
日期控件值的格式
Defaults to:
'yyyy-MM-dd'
- directEdit : Boolean (optional)
是否可以直接编辑日期
Defaults to:
true
Overrides: FR.Widget.options
Defined By
Properties
Defined By
Methods
fireEvent( eventName ) : Boolean
触发绑定过的事件 * * ...
触发绑定过的事件 * *
Parameters
- eventName : String
要触发的事件的名字 *
Returns
- Boolean
如果事件函数返回false,则返回false并中断其他同名事件的执行,否则执行所有的同名事件并返回true
isStringTypeNumber( o ) : boolean
"24"这种形式的 * ...
"24"这种形式的 *
Parameters
- o : Object
宽度或者高度 *
Returns
- boolean
是否是"24"这种形式
isValidate( cValue ) : boolean
校验值是否符合控件的值规范
这个方法只做两件事:判断是否符合规范;如果不符合的话设置this.errorMsg
不要在这个方法里设置控件的CSS样式 ...
校验值是否符合控件的值规范 这个方法只做两件事:判断是否符合规范;如果不符合的话设置this.errorMsg 不要在这个方法里设置控件的CSS样式
Parameters
- cValue : Object
Returns
- boolean
符合控件的校验要求则返回true,否则返回false
Overrides: FR.BaseEditor.isValidate
on( eventName, fn )
once( eventName, fn )
setSource( source )
设置控件的初始值,一般情况和setValue一样,在初始值为数据绑定的时候需要动态加载数据 * ...
设置控件的初始值,一般情况和setValue一样,在初始值为数据绑定的时候需要动态加载数据 *
Parameters
- source : Object
初始值
setStartOrEndDate( s, date )
setValue( value, shouldFireEvent )
设置控件的值 * ...
设置控件的值 *
Parameters
- value : Object
要设置的实际值 *
- shouldFireEvent : Boolean
是否触发事件
setVisible( visible )
设置控件的可见性 * ...
设置控件的可见性 *
Parameters
- visible : Boolean
如果参数值为true则设置控件为可见,如果参数值为false则设置控件为不可见
un( eventName, fn )